I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

GTK+ avec C & C++ Discussion :

créer une IHM graphique pour une application entièrement en mode texte


Sujet :

GTK+ avec C & C++

  1. #1
    Nouveau Candidat au Club
    Inscrit en
    Octobre 2006
    Messages
    2
    Détails du profil
    Informations forums :
    Inscription : Octobre 2006
    Messages : 2
    Points : 1
    Points
    1
    Par défaut créer une IHM graphique pour une application entièrement en mode texte
    Bonjour,

    je commence à m'intéresser à GTK, entre autres.
    J'aimerais savoir s'il est possible de faire (simplement) la chose suivante.

    j'ai une appli à laquelle je me connecte via telnet. Toutes les actions se passent ensuite, donc, en mode texte et avec le clavier. J'appuie sur une touche, l'appli répond en envoyant du texte, etc...

    J'aimerais créer une interface graphique autour de ça. Pour faire quoi ? et bien par exemple, en cliquant sur un bouton, ça enverrait la lettre 'x'. autre bonus, quand l'appli envoie une certaine chaine de caractères, l'interface la récupère et l'affiche dans une fenêtre. etc....

    Quelqu'un a déjà fait ce genre de chose ?

    Merci d'avance

  2. #2

  3. #3
    Rédacteur
    Avatar de Franck.H
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Janvier 2004
    Messages
    6 951
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 46
    Localisation : France, Haut Rhin (Alsace)

    Informations professionnelles :
    Activité : Développeur .NET
    Secteur : Service public

    Informations forums :
    Inscription : Janvier 2004
    Messages : 6 951
    Points : 12 462
    Points
    12 462
    Par défaut
    Salut et bienvenue sur les forums de developpez.com


    Je crois que ce qui l'intéresse avant tout c'est faire de la GUI en mode texte !


    Donc oui le réseau, les liens donnés te seront d'une grande aide si tu n'y connais (presque) rien mais sinon pour faire de la GUI en mode texte il va falloir que tu regardes du côté de la bibliothèque Graphics
    Mon Site
    Ma bibliothèque de gestion des chaînes de caractères en C

    L'imagination est plus importante que le savoir. A. Einstein

    Je ne répond à aucune question technique par MP, merci d'avance !

  4. #4
    Nouveau Candidat au Club
    Inscrit en
    Octobre 2006
    Messages
    2
    Détails du profil
    Informations forums :
    Inscription : Octobre 2006
    Messages : 2
    Points : 1
    Points
    1
    Par défaut
    merci pour l'accueil et tout ces liens

    mais bon, j'avoue que je n'ai pas envie de ré-écrire un client telnet non plus.
    Je pensais surtout à pouvoir intégrer un terminal dans mon appli graphique, et que les boutons simulent une frappe au clavier, pour commencer.

    vous savez (ou pas), dans la distrib ubuntu quand on installe des packages via synaptic, on peut afficher le déroulement de l'installation, en fait la sortie d'apt-get dans un pseudo-terminal intégré dans la fenêtre. C'est ça qui m'a fait pensé que ce serait possible simplement...

    au pire, j'essaierai de trifouiller dans les sources d'un gterm ou autre...

Discussions similaires

  1. Réponses: 2
    Dernier message: 13/04/2012, 08h38
  2. Réponses: 2
    Dernier message: 21/11/2011, 12h25
  3. Créer un auto-updater pour une application
    Par Lamarios dans le forum Général Java
    Réponses: 4
    Dernier message: 10/03/2010, 03h58
  4. Réponses: 3
    Dernier message: 15/06/2007, 18h14
  5. copie d'une table Y d'une base A vers une table X d'une base
    Par moneyboss dans le forum PostgreSQL
    Réponses: 1
    Dernier message: 30/08/2005, 21h24

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o